Subject: [PATCH v3 10/24] AArch64: Add MTE register set support for GDB and gdbserver

AArch64 MTE support in the Linux kernel exposes a new register
through ptrace.  This patch adds the required code to support it.

include/ChangeLog:

YYYY-MM-DD  Luis Machado  <luis.machado@linaro.org>

	* elf/common.h (NT_ARM_TAGGED_ADDR_CTRL): Define.

gdb/ChangeLog:

YYYY-MM-DD  Luis Machado  <luis.machado@linaro.org>

	* aarch64-linux-nat.c (fetch_mteregs_from_thread): New function.
	(store_mteregs_to_thread): New function.
	(aarch64_linux_nat_target::fetch_registers): Update to call
	fetch_mteregs_from_thread.
	(aarch64_linux_nat_target::store_registers): Update to call
	store_mteregs_to_thread.
	* aarch64-tdep.c (aarch64_mte_register_names): New struct.
	(aarch64_cannot_store_register): Handle MTE registers.
	(aarch64_gdbarch_init): Initialize and setup MTE registers.
	* aarch64-tdep.h (gdbarch_tdep) <mte_reg_base>: New field.
	<has_mte>: New method.
	* arch/aarch64-linux.h (AARCH64_LINUX_SIZEOF_MTE): Define.

gdbserver/ChangeLog:

YYYY-MM-DD  Luis Machado  <luis.machado@linaro.org>

	* linux-aarch64-low.cc (aarch64_fill_mteregset): New function.
	(aarch64_store_mteregset): New function.
	(aarch64_regsets): Add MTE register set entry.
	(aarch64_sve_regsets): Add MTE register set entry.

diff --git a/gdb/aarch64-linux-nat.c b/gdb/aarch64-linux-nat.c
index 1392ec440c..dea34da669 100644
--- a/gdb/aarch64-linux-nat.c
+++ b/gdb/aarch64-linux-nat.c
@@ -461,6 +461,60 @@ fetch_pauth_masks_from_thread (struct regcache *regcache)
 			&pauth_regset[1]);
 }
 
+/* Fill GDB's register array with the MTE register values from
+   the current thread.  */
+
+static void
+fetch_mteregs_from_thread (struct regcache *regcache)
+{
+  struct gdbarch_tdep *tdep = gdbarch_tdep (regcache->arch ());
+  int regno = tdep->mte_reg_base;
+
+  gdb_assert (regno != -1);
+
+  uint64_t tag_ctl = 0;
+  struct iovec iovec;
+
+  iovec.iov_base = &tag_ctl;
+  iovec.iov_len = sizeof (tag_ctl);
+
+  int tid = regcache->ptid ().lwp ();
+  if (ptrace (PTRACE_GETREGSET, tid, NT_ARM_TAGGED_ADDR_CTRL,
+		&iovec) != 0)
+      perror_with_name (_("unable to fetch MTE registers."));
+
+  regcache->raw_supply (regno, &tag_ctl);
+}
+
+/* Store to the current thread the valid MTE register set in the GDB's
+   register array.  */
+
+static void
+store_mteregs_to_thread (struct regcache *regcache)
+{
+  struct gdbarch_tdep *tdep = gdbarch_tdep (regcache->arch ());
+  int regno = tdep->mte_reg_base;
+
+  gdb_assert (regno != -1);
+
+  uint64_t tag_ctl = 0;
+
+  if (REG_VALID != regcache->get_register_status (regno))
+    return;
+
+  regcache->raw_collect (regno, (char *) &tag_ctl);
+
+  struct iovec iovec;
+
+  iovec.iov_base = &tag_ctl;
+  iovec.iov_len = sizeof (tag_ctl);
+
+  int tid = regcache->ptid ().lwp ();
+  if (ptrace (PTRACE_SETREGSET, tid, NT_ARM_TAGGED_ADDR_CTRL,
+	      &iovec) != 0)
+    perror_with_name (_("unable to store MTE registers."));
+}
